Hamnet movie vs book by Comprehensive-Fun47 in BookToMovie

[–]tablur3 1 point2 points  (0 children)

One piece I was disappointed to not see in film was Agnes's herbal medicine business and her important role in her community as a healer. In the book she also worked very hard to learn more about plants and become a healer where in the film it was simply passed down to her.

As with all books to movies, you just can't replace the inner dialogue and being able to truly dive into a character's mind.

All that said, the movie did an incredible job with casting. Jessie Buckley was perfect for this role. And it did an amazing job fleshing out some scenes like the final play and Agnes's experience birthing the twins. I actually cried the hardest when she cried for her mom while giving birth. That was such a powerful and devastating moment. But then seeing the joy and relief when her second twin started crying.

All in all both the movie and the book compliment each other well!
